Use UTF-8 for communication with clang-format and convert the
replacements offset/length to characters position/count.
Internally VisualStudio.Text.Editor.IWpfTextView use sequence of Unicode
characters encoded using UTF-16 and use characters position/count for
manipulating text.
Resolved "Error while running clang-format: Specified argument was out
of the range of valid values. Parameter name: replaceSpan".

We understand that people may be surprised that we're moving the header
entirely to discuss the new license. We checked this carefully with the
Foundation's lawyer and we believe this is the correct approach.
Essentially, all code in the project is now made available by the LLVM
project under our new license, so you will see that the license headers
include that license only. Some of our contributors have contributed
code under our old license, and accordingly, we have retained a copy of
our old license notice in the top-level files in each project and
repository.

This change adds a feature to the clang-format VS extension that optionally
enables the automatic formatting of documents when saving. Since developers
always need to save their files, this eases the workflow of making sure source
files are properly formatted.

This makes the clang-format plugin self-contained. Instead of
requiring clang-format.exe to be available on the PATH, this
includes it in the plugin's installer (.vsix file) and runs it
from the install directory.

Dotfiles are impractical on Windows. This makes clang-format search
for the style configuration file as '_clang-format' in addition to
the usual '.clang-format'. This is similar to how VIM searches for
'_vimrc' on Windows.
